The background paper is from Blue Fern Studios Wanderlust collection. I added lots of stamping, including the Distressed Grid Stamp along with lots of splatters using various colors of Shimmerz Inklings and Creameez.
Beneath the layers I used a piece from Flourish Page Corner, embossed with a mixture of Lindy’s Oakleaf Olive and and Stampendous Shabby Green embossing powders.
Of each side of my photo I used Flourish Border 3. Such a beautiful design! I embossed it with a mixture of Stampendous Aged Aqua and Ranger Turquoise Antiquities embossing powders. I cut the chipboard into three pieces. One piece is tucked beneath the photo. On both sides of the photo I used Frond Set 5. Each piece was embossed with a mixture of Stampendous Shabby Green, Blue Fern Studios Nutmeg and Lindy’s Oakleaf Olive embossing powders.
To the right of the photo a used a piece from Floral Hearts and at the bottom of Flourish Border 3 I used the other piece from Flourish Page Corner, which I cut in half to use on each side of my layout. I added a title from Tim Holtz Idea-ology Small Talk and lots of flowers.
